My Buying Guides on Home Exercise Equipment Small
Why I Look for Small Home Exercise Equipment
When I shop for home exercise equipment, I always start with space. My home does not have a full gym room, so I need equipment that fits neatly into a corner, under a bed, or inside a closet. Small exercise gear helps me stay consistent because it is easy to set up, use, and put away. I also like that compact equipment is usually more affordable and less intimidating than large machines.
What I Consider Before Buying
Before I buy anything, I think about my fitness goals. If I want cardio, I look for compact options like a folding treadmill, mini stepper, or stationary bike. If I want strength training, I prefer resistance bands, adjustable dumbbells, or kettlebells. I also check how often I will use it, how much noise it makes, and whether I can store it easily after each workout.
Space and Storage
For me, size matters more than almost anything else. I measure the area where I plan to exercise and make sure the equipment will fit comfortably. I also look for foldable, stackable, or lightweight designs. If I can move it without effort, I am much more likely to use it regularly. Equipment with wheels or handles is especially helpful in my home.
Types of Small Home Exercise Equipment I Like
Resistance Bands
I like resistance bands because they are inexpensive, portable, and surprisingly effective. I can use them for strength training, stretching, and rehabilitation exercises. They take up almost no space, which makes them one of my favorite small fitness tools.
Adjustable Dumbbells
Adjustable dumbbells are one of the smartest purchases I have made. Instead of buying several pairs, I get multiple weight options in one compact set. They save space and let me progress as I get stronger.
Mini Steppers
When I want a quick cardio session, I use a mini stepper. It is small enough to keep in a corner, and it gives me a good lower-body workout. I like that I can exercise while watching TV or listening to music.
Foldable Treadmills
A foldable treadmill works well for me when I want walking or light jogging indoors. I prefer models that fold up easily and do not take over my living space. I always check the motor strength, noise level, and walking surface before buying.
Yoga Mats and Accessories
A good yoga mat is essential in my home workout setup. I use it for stretching, yoga, core exercises, and bodyweight training. I also like adding small accessories such as blocks, straps, and foam rollers for comfort and recovery.
Quality and Durability
I never choose equipment based on size alone. I want it to last. I check the materials, weight limits, and customer reviews before I buy. If something feels flimsy, I usually skip it. I prefer equipment that feels stable, safe, and built for regular use.
Comfort and Ease of Use
If equipment is uncomfortable, I know I will stop using it. That is why I look for padded grips, smooth movement, adjustable settings, and simple assembly. I like products that do not require complicated instructions or extra tools. The easier it is to use, the more likely I am to stay consistent.
Noise Level
Noise is important in my home, especially if I exercise early in the morning or late at night. I look for quiet machines and smooth operation so I do not disturb others. This matters a lot with treadmills, bikes, and steppers.
My Budget Approach
I always set a budget before shopping. Small exercise equipment can range from very affordable to surprisingly expensive. I decide what I need most and avoid paying extra for features I will never use. In my experience, the best value comes from equipment that matches my goals and lasts a long time.
Safety Features
Safety is one of my top priorities. I check for non-slip surfaces, stable frames, secure locks, and clear weight limits. I also make sure the equipment feels steady during use. If I am buying something for high-impact movement, I pay even closer attention to safety.
